A wristwatch: Fumbling around for your phone while you rush between events is a hassle, so just wear a watch. Plus, if you have a smartwatch, you'll see how much you walked over the course of the convention — last year, I averaged 12 miles per Comic-Con event day.
A sewing kit: If you want to be every cosplayer's BFF, bring along a sewing kit for quick repairs. You would not believe the amount of rips and tears that come with the territory of wearing an intricate costume in a packed convention hall!
A sanctioned meeting place with your group: Not everyone in your group is going to be as prepared as you, which means dead phone batteries. Always have a designated meeting spot in case you can't get in touch with one another!
The event's own app: Most cons have their own app, which means you can access schedules, maps, friendly reminders, and the like all from your phone. This can be a lifesaver if you get lost!
A sense of respect: OK, so this isn't an item to pack, but it's vital that you treat fellow con-goers — especially cosplayers, who are unfortunately touched or photographed without consent because of what they're wearing — with respect. Enjoy their costumes without grabbing or harassing them; it'll create a better con experience for all involved!
